The patient was a 48-year-old male with a previous history of diabetes mellitus and hypertension. The patient had persistent bleeding after vitrectomy of the left eye, and the patient was examined for abnormal coagulation factor Ⅷ combined with Ⅻ. This case suggests that we need effective control of blood glucose and blood pressure in patients undergoing vitrectomy in clinical work, and adequate examination of coagulation function. Patients with coagulation factor deficiency should be treated with plasma transfusion to supplement coagulation factors before performing the necessary surgical treatment to prevent severe bleeding.

OBJECTIVE: To describe the thyroid function abnormality of first-trimester twin pregnant women according to different references, and to explore its association with preterm delivery. METHODS: Participants, first-trimester twin pregnant women, were recruited at Peking University Third Hospital from March 2017 to February 2020. The thyroid hormone reference for ordinary adults identified on the assay kits by Siemens incorporation, thyroid hormone reference specifically for singleton pregnancy established previously, and thyroid hormone reference specifically for twin pregnancy established previously were used in the description of hypothyroidism and hyperthyroidism for first-trimester twin pregnant women. Thyroid autoantibody reference identified on the assay kits by Siemens incorporation was used in the description of positive thyroid autoantibody. Multivariable log-binomial regression was conducted to examine the association between thyroid function and preterm delivery, in which normal pregnant women according to the three references and normal pregnant women according to twin pregnancy reference accompanied with negative thyroid autoantibody were taken as control respectively. RESULTS: A total of 570 twin pregnant women were finally included. Rates of hypothyroidism according to the three references were 1.2%, 1.6% and 3.5%, respectively. Rates of hyperthyroidism according to the three references were 32.6%, 18.1% and 1.1%, respectively. After adjustment for potential confounding factors, risk of preterm delivery significantly increased in pregnant women with hyperthyroidism according to the twin specific pregnancy reference [adjusted relative risk (ARR)=1.41, 95%CI: 1.14-1.75], while no significant increase was found in those with normal thyroid function according to the twin specific pregnancy reference but hyperthyroidism according to the singleton specific pregnancy reference (ARR=1.00, 95%CI: 0.81-1.25) and in those with hyperthyroidism purely according to the ordinary adult reference (ARR=1.06, 95%CI: 0.85-1.32), compared with those normal according to all the references. Risks of preterm delivery almost significantly or significantly increased in pregnant women with hypothyroidism according to the ordinary adult or singleton specific pregnancy reference (ARR=1.40, 95%CI: 0.88-2.22) and those with hypothyroidism according to the twin specific pregnancy reference (ARR=1.53, 95%CI: 1.03-2.28). Overall analysis of thyroid function according to the twin specific pregnancy reference and thyroid autoantibody showed that risks of preterm delivery almost significantly or significantly increased in pregnant women with simple hypothyroidism (ARR=1.46, 95%CI: 0.93-2.27), simple positive thyroid autoantibody (ARR=1.32, 95%CI: 1.15-1.52), and hypothyroidism accompanied with positive thyroid autoantibody (ARR=1.78, 95%CI: 1.30-2.44), compared with those normal according to the twin specific pregnancy reference with negative thyroid autoantibody. CONCLUSION: The ordinary adult reference and that of singleton pregnancy may lead to under-diagnosis of hypothyroidism and over-diagnosis of hyperthyroidism in first-trimester twin pregnant women. Compared with pregnant women with normal thyroid function, those missed in the diagnosis of hypothyroidism were at a higher risk of preterm delivery, while those over-diagnosed as hyperthyroidism had a similar risk of preterm delivery, indicating a need to develop and generalize twin-pregnancy-specific reference on common indicators of thyroid function. Moreover, the thyroid autoantibody should be taken into consideration in the prenatal diagnosis and treatment to twin pregnant women with hypothyroidism.

BACKGROUND: Hepatic vein tumour thrombus (HVTT) is a major determinant of survival outcomes for patients with hepatocellular carcinoma (HCC). An Eastern Hepatobiliary Surgery Hospital (EHBH)-HVTT model was established to predict the prognosis of patients with HCC and HVTT after liver resection, in order to identify optimal candidates for liver resection. METHODS: Patients with HCC and HVTT from 15 hospitals in China were included. The EHBH-HVTT model with contour plot was developed using a non-linear model in the training cohort, and subsequently validated in internal and external cohorts. RESULTS: Of 850 patients who met the inclusion criteria, there were 292 patients who had liver resection and 198 who did not in the training cohort, and 124 and 236 in the internal and external validation cohorts respectively. Contour plots for the EHBH-HVTT model were established to predict overall survival (OS) rates of patients visually, based on tumour diameter, number of tumours and portal vein tumour thrombus. This differentiated patients into low- and high-risk groups with distinct long-term prognoses in the liver resection cohort (median OS 34·7 versus 12·0 months; P < 0·001), internal validation cohort (32·8 versus 10·4 months; P = 0·002) and external validation cohort (15·2 versus 6·5 months; P = 0·006). On subgroup analysis, the model showed the same efficacy in differentiating patients with HVTT in peripheral and major hepatic veins, the inferior vena cava, or in patients with coexisting portal vein tumour thrombus. CONCLUSION: The EHBH-HVTT model was accurate in predicting prognosis in patients with HCC and HVTT after liver resection. It identified optimal candidates for liver resection among patients with HCC and HVTT, including tumour thrombus in the inferior vena cava, or coexisting portal vein tumour thrombus.

ABSTRACT: From January 15 to March 3, 2020, seven editions of the guidelines for the diagnosis and treatment of COVID-19 have been issued successively by the National Health Commission of the People's Republic of China, and the guidelines' name was changed from Guidelines for Diagnosis and Treatment of Novel Coronavirus Pneumonia to Diagnosis and Treatment for COVID-19. It optimized and perfected the etiology, clinical manifestations and types, diagnostic procedures and specific treatment measures of the disease, so that the clinical management of the cases was more scientific. In the revision process of guidelines for diagnosis and treatment, forensic medicine experts have also made some positive suggestions on clinical diagnosis and treatment. Especially regarding the pathological changes of COVID-19, they have repeatedly called for rapid autopsy at different levels. With the support, understanding and cooperation of all parties, pathological examination of more than ten cases of the remains were carried out, which made an important contribution to the understanding of the clinical characteristics and pathological characteristics of the disease and the improvement of treatment plans.

OBJECTIVE: To elucidate the potential function of microRNA-130b-5p in the progression of osteosarcoma (OS) and the underlying mechanism. MATERIALS AND METHODS: The relative level of microRNA-130b-5p in OS tissues and cell lines was determined by quantitative Real Time-Polymerase Chain Reaction (qRT-PCR). The correlation between the microRNA-130b-5p level and the pathological characteristics of OS was analyzed by the Chi-square test. The Kaplan-Meier curves were introduced for assessing the survival of OS patients with high expression and low expression of microRNA-130b-5p. The regulatory effects of microRNA-130b-5p on the migratory and invasive abilities of MG63 and U2OS cells were evaluated by the transwell assay. The relative levels of matrix metalloproteinase 2 (MMP2) and MMP9 in OS cells with overexpression or knockdown of microRNA-130b-5p were determined. The binding relationship between microRNA-130b-5p and TIMP2 was verified through the dual-luciferase reporter gene assay. Finally, a series of rescue experiments were performed to uncover the role of microRNA-130b-5p/TIMP2 in the progression of OS. RESULTS: MicroRNA-130b-5p was upregulated in OS tissues and cell lines. The high expression of microRNA-130b-5p indicated a poor prognosis of OS patients. The overexpression of microRNA-130b-5p accelerated OS cells to migrate and invade. Besides, the relative levels of MMP2 and MMP9 were upregulated in OS cells overexpressing microRNA-130b-5p. TIMP2 was the direct target of microRNA-130b-5p, which was negatively regulated by microRNA-130b-5p. The knockdown of TIMP2 reversed the regulatory effect of microRNA-130b-5p on the migratory and invasive abilities of the OS cells. CONCLUSIONS: MicroRNA-130b-5p is upregulated in OS. It accelerates the progression of OS via inhibiting TIMP2 level.

We present a detailed study of the photoinduced magnetization precession and magnetic relaxation in epitaxial Pd/Fe films on MgO(0 0 1) substrates via all-optical pump-probe techniques. We explicitly formulate the correlation between the Gilbert damping and the effective damping in the optical approach. Furthermore, a non-local Gilbert damping induced by spin pumping is demonstrated self-consistently by the Gilbert damping dependence on Pd thickness and the [Formula: see text] relationship of damping with Fe thickness [Formula: see text]. The non-local Gilbert damping enables the determination of spin diffusion length [Formula: see text] in Pd and interfacial spin mixing conductance [Formula: see text]. Our work paves the way toward the optical determination of spin transport parameters.

Objective: To discuss the whole genome-wide screening of the longevity-related gene of Uyghur population in Hotan, Xinjiang. Methods: The whole gene scanning using genome-wide association study (GWAS) based on the pooling DNA and the SNP-Map strategy in the longevity group (≥90 years old) and control group (persons who died before 70 years old) was carried out. Then, through detecting varieties of SNP locus, the frequencies of genotype and allele were calculated by sequencing and PCR- restriction fragment length polymorphism (RFLP) method. Results: There was no significant difference of rs6450874, rs6800573 and rs6741735 genotypes and alleles frequency distributions between the two groups, however, there were statistical differences of rs1718307, rs4449651, rs11217987 and rs2907092 genotypes and alleles frequency distributions between the two groups. The TT genotype of rs11217987 (OR=1.462, P=0.034) and the GG genotype of rs2907092 (OR=3.000, P=0.018) were positively correlated to the longevity. And the T allele of rs11217987 (OR=1.382, 95%CI: 1.075-1.776) and the G allele of rs2907092 (OR=1.672, 95%CI: 1.267-2.205) had strong potential function to prolong life. The TT genotype of rs4449651 (OR=6.892, P=0.009) and rs1718307 (OR=4.036, P<0.001) were positively correlated to the longevity. Moreover, the T allele of both SNPs (OR=1.793, 95%CI: 1.298-2.477; OR=1.830, 95%CI: 1.391-2.407) had strong potential function to prolong life. Conclusions: The GWAS test can effectively and extensively analyze human longevity-related genes. And rs1718307, rs4449651, rs11217987 and rs2907092 are related to the longevity of Uyghur population in Hotan, Xinjiang.

Mineral salt bricks are often used in cow raising as compensation for mineral losses to improve milk yield, growth, and metabolic activity. Generally, effects of minerals are partially thought to result from improvement of microbial metabolism, but their influence on the rumen microbiota has rarely been documented to date. In this study, we investigated the response of microbiota to mineral salt in heifer and adult cows and evaluated ruminal fermentation and enteric methane emissions of cows fed mineral salts. Twelve lactating Holstein cows and twelve heifers fed a total mixed ration (TMR) diet were randomly allocated into two groups, respectively: a treatment group comprising half of the adults and heifers that were fed mineral salt and a control group containing the other half fed a diet with no mineral salt supplement. Enteric methane emissions were reduced by 9.6% (P < 0.05) in adults ingesting a mineral salt diet, while concentrations of ruminal ammonia, butyrate, and propionate were increased to a significant extent (P < 0.05). Enteric methane emissions were also reduced in heifers ingesting a mineral salt diet, but not to a significant extent (P > 0.05). Moreover, the concentrations of ammonia and volatile fatty acids (VFAs) were not significantly altered in heifers (P > 0.05). Based on these results, we performed high-throughput sequencing to explore the bacterial and archaeal communities of the rumen samples. Succiniclasticum and Prevotella, two propionate-producing bacteria, were predominant in samples of both adults and heifers. At the phylotype level, mineral salt intake led to a significant shift from Succiniclasticum to Prevotella and Prevotellaceae populations in adults. In contrast, reduced abundance of Succiniclasticum and Prevotella phylotypes was observed, with no marked shift in propionate-producing bacteria in heifers. Methanogenic archaea were not significantly abundant between groups, either in adult cows or heifers. The shift of Succiniclasticum to Prevotella and Prevotellaceae in adults suggests a response of microbiota to mineral salt that contributes to higher propionate production, which competes for hydrogen utilized by methanogens. Our data collectively indicate that a mineral salt diet can alter interactions of bacterial taxa that result in enteric methane reduction, and this effect is also influenced in an age-dependent manner.

Garlic (Allium sativum) is propagated asexually. Since sexual cross breeding is almost impossible, means for effective breeding are not currently available and the available production cultivars are seriously aged and degenerated. A possible alternative for breeding is chemical induction. Trifluralin, a type of herbicide, has been reported to provoke chromosome doubling. However, this chemical had not been tested on garlic. We tested various trifluralin concentrations and treatment durations for efficiency in the induction of tetraploid garlic. A clove base of garlic with a stem cv. Gailiang was used as the ex-plant to induce calluses on Murashige and Skoog (MS) medium; the calluses were then inoculated onto MS medium containing different levels of trifluralin and cultured to induce chromosome number variation in vitro. Garlic calluses were effectively induced via the ex-plant and both shoots and roots differentiated well on MS medium containing 6-benzylaminopurine at 3.0 mg/L and indole-3-acetic acid at 0.1 mg/L. However, increases in trifluralin concentration and treatment duration reduced the survival rate and differentiation rate of calluses. Garlic callus cultured for 15 days on medium containing 100 µM trifluralin gave the highest rate of chromosome doubling. Through observation of chromosome number in the root apical cells and the morphology of guard cells on the leaf epidermis of the regenerated plantlets, it was clear that chromosome number variation was induced and tetraploids were produced in vitro by trifluralin treatment.

Houttuynia cordata (Saururaceae) is a leaf vegetable and a medicinal herb througout much of Asia. Cytomixis and meiotic abnormalities during microsporogenesis were found in two populations of H. cordata with different ploidy levels (2n = 38, 96). Cytomixis occurred in pollen mother cells during meiosis at high frequencies and with variable degrees of chromatin/chromosome transfer. Meiotic abnormalities, such as chromosome laggards, asymmetric segregation and polyads, also prevailed in pollen mother cells at metaphase of the first division and later stages. They were caused by cytomixis and resulted in very low pollen viability and male sterility. Pollen mother cells from the population with 2n = 38 showed only simultaneous cytokinesis, but most pollen mother cells from the population with 2n = 96 showed successive cytokinesis; a minority underwent simultaneous cytokinesis. Cytomixis and irregular meiotic divisions appear to be the origin of the intraspecific polyploidy in this species, which has large variations in chromosome numbers.

Acquired immunodeficiency syndrome (AIDS), caused by human immunodeficiency virus type 1 (HIV-1) infection, is still one of the most challenging diseases of the early 21st century. Reverse transcriptase (RT), protease (PR) and integrase (IN) are three key enzymes of HIV-1. Despite the shortcomings of chemical drugs such as toxicity, lack of curative and multiple effects, the search for more and better anti-HIV agents has been focused on natural products. Many natural products have been shown to possess promising activities that could assist in the prevention and amelioration of the disease. Most of these natural anti-HIV agents have other medicinal values as well, which afford them further prospective as novel lead compounds for the development of new drugs. These natural products can deal with both the virus and the various disorders that are caused by HIV. In this review, natural inhibitors of RT, PR and IN have been found to be classified and the relationship between structure and inhibitory activity is discussed.

Various vegetables were investigated for antioxidant activities in two assays, namely, inhibition of lysis of erythrocytes induced by peroxyl radicals and inhibition of lipid peroxidation. The lotus (Nelumbo nucifera Gaertn) rhizome showed the strongest antioxidant activity in both assays. The crude extract (L) of lotus rhizome was chromatographed on a macroporous adsorption resin named NKA. The resulting three fractions were designated L1, L2 and L3, respectively. L2 showed the highest antioxidant activity and was further fractionated by Sephadex LH-20 chromatography. Eight fractions were obtained and named from L2a to L2h, respectively. L2c showed the strongest activity in inhibiting hemolysis of erythrocytes and was further purified by high-performance liquid chromatography. L2c-3 was identified as tryptophan. Its inhibitory concentration of 50% (IC(50)) value in inhibiting hemolysis of erythrocytes was 156.3 microg/ml (i.e. 765.4 microM). This is the first report on isolation of tryptophan from the aqueous extract of lotus rhizome and demonstration of their antioxidant activities.

The development of methods for controlling the motion and arrangement of molecules adsorbed on a metal surface would provide a powerful tool for the design of molecular electronic devices. Recently, metal phthalocyanines (MPc) have been extensively considered for use in such devices. Here we show that applied electric fields can be used to turn off the diffusivity of iron phthalocyanine (FePc) on Au(111) at fixed temperature, demonstrating a practical and direct method for controlling and potentially patterning FePc layers. Using scanning tunneling microscopy, we show that the diffusivity of FePc on Au(111) is a strong function of temperature and that applied electric fields can be used to retard or enhance molecular diffusion at fixed temperature. Using spin-dependent density-functional calculations, we then explore the origin of this effect, showing that applied fields modify both the molecule-surface binding energies and the molecular diffusion barriers through an interaction with the dipolar Fe-Au adsorption bond. On the basis of these results FePc on Au(111) is a promising candidate system for the development of adaptive molecular device structures.

The dynamics of first-order electronic phase transitions in complex transition metal oxides are not well understood but are crucial in understanding the emergent phenomena of electronic phase separation. We show that a manganite system reduced to the scale of its inherent electronic charge-ordered insulating and ferromagnetic metal phase domains allows for the direct observation of single electronic phase domain fluctuations within a critical regime of temperature and magnetic field at the metal-insulator transition.

Molecular rotors with a fixed off-center rotation axis have been observed for single tetra-tert-butyl zinc phthalocyanine molecules on an Au(111) surface by a scanning tunneling microscope at LN2 temperature. Experiments and first-principles calculations reveal that we introduce gold adatoms at the surface as the stable contact of the molecule to the surface. An off-center rotation axis is formed by a chemical bonding between a nitrogen atom of the molecule and a gold adatom at the surface, which gives them a well-defined contact while the molecules can have rotation-favorable configurations. Furthermore, these single-molecule rotors self-assemble into large scale ordered arrays on Au(111) surfaces. A fixed rotation axis off center is an important step towards the eventual fabrication of molecular motors or generators.

Kondo resonances are a very precise measure of spin-polarized transport through magnetic impurities. However, the Kondo temperature, indicating the thermal range of stability of the magnetic properties, is very low. By contrast, we find for iron phthalocyanine a Kondo temperature in spectroscopic measurements which is well above room temperature. It is also shown that the signal of the resonance depends strongly on the adsorption site of the molecule on a gold surface. Experimental data are verified by extensive numerical simulations, which establish that the coupling between iron states and states of the substrate depends strongly on the adsorption configuration.

A new steroidal saponin, named ophiopogonin E (1), has been isolated from the tubers of Ophiopogon japonicus, along with five known steroidal saponins (2-6). The structure of the new steroidal glycoside was characterized by spectroscopic analysis and acid-catalyzed hydrolysis as pennogenin 3-O-beta-D-xylopyranosyl (1 --> 4)-beta-D-glucopyranoside (1).

Selective analysis of molecular states in scanning tunneling microscopy (STM) has so far been achieved in a few cases by tuning the bias range of the STM in high-resolution measurements. Correspondingly, perylene adsorbed in a close-packed monolayer on Ag(110) is imaged mainly through the pi states of the molecule. By contrast, functionalizing the STM tip with a perylene molecule leads to a mismatch between the energy levels of the STM tip and the molecule adsorbates and, instead, images only the metal states of the underlying silver surface. The observation opens a route for better energy selectivity in electron transport measurements through organic interfaces.

Human hepatocellular carcinoma (HCC) is one of the most common cancers worldwide. In this work, we report on a comprehensive characterization of gene expression profiles of hepatitis B virus-positive HCC through the generation of a large set of 5'-read expressed sequence tag (EST) clusters (11,065 in total) from HCC and noncancerous liver samples, which then were applied to a cDNA microarray system containing 12,393 genes/ESTs and to comparison with a public database. The commercial cDNA microarray, which contains 1,176 known genes related to oncogenesis, was used also for profiling gene expression. Integrated data from the above approaches identified 2,253 genes/ESTs as candidates with differential expression. A number of genes related to oncogenesis and hepatic function/differentiation were selected for further semiquantitative reverse transcriptase-PCR analysis in 29 paired HCC/noncancerous liver samples. Many genes involved in cell cycle regulation such as cyclins, cyclin-dependent kinases, and cell cycle negative regulators were deregulated in most patients with HCC. Aberrant expression of the Wnt-beta-catenin pathway and enzymes for DNA replication also could contribute to the pathogenesis of HCC. The alteration of transcription levels was noted in a large number of genes implicated in metabolism, whereas a profile change of others might represent a status of dedifferentiation of the malignant hepatocytes, both considered as potential markers of diagnostic value. Notably, the altered transcriptome profiles in HCC could be correlated to a number of chromosome regions with amplification or loss of heterozygosity, providing one of the underlying causes of the transcription anomaly of HCC.
